铅管理:在任何经济体中,B2B增长的重要基础现在都是最大限度地发挥铅的潜力的时候了--这是一种日益稀缺和宝贵的资源。下载此电子书,了解为什么强大的销售线索管理基础对于任何经济体的B2B增长都是必不可少的。获取电子书»。
世界上使用最广泛的操作系统是什么?它不是Windows、Unix或Linux,而是ITRON,一种面向小规模嵌入式系统的日本实时内核。ITRON可以在手机、数码相机、CD播放机和无数其他电子设备上运行。
ITRON是日本一项雄心勃勃的计划,被称为实时操作系统核心(TRON)。TRON成立于1984年,旨在用统一的、开放的架构取代完全不同的计算机系统,形成一个“整体计算机环境”。
它的最终目标是创建“功能高度分散的系统”,其中所有系统组件都连接到一个实时网络。TRON的精神之父Ken Sakamura教授将该项目设想为类似于电网或供水系统的社会基础设施。
现在,T-Engine论坛是Tron项目的一个分支,拥有250多家成员公司,一直致力于为基于ITRON的嵌入式应用程序创建标准化的开发环境。专有解决方案的供应商很担心,或者至少应该担心。
ITRON是TRON架构的一系列开源规范中的第一个,它满足了日本电子公司的迫切需求,这些公司传统上为嵌入式系统编写自己的软件,这一过程既耗时又繁琐,往往会导致过多的不同和不兼容的系统。
ITRON规范是一个标准的实时操作系统内核,可以为任何嵌入式系统量身定做。ITRON已经被移植到广泛的微处理器架构上,并迅速成为日本嵌入式系统的事实标准。今天,估计有30亿个微处理器使用该规范。
ITRON之后还有其他几个规范-其中包括Business Tron(BTRON),一个具有可编程GUI的多语言、无处不在的计算环境;以及Communications and Central Tron(CTRON),一个类似于Unix的实时、多任务操作系统。
日本电信巨头NTT已经接受了CTRON,并使其成为日本电信业事实上的标准。
TRON项目并不新鲜;事实上,它早在十多年前就已经在日本的个人电脑行业达到了顶峰,但美国政府进行了干预。1989年,日本电子巨头松下推出了BTRON PC,这台机器以其先进的功能震惊了整个行业。BTRONPC有一个运行在8兆赫兹的80286英特尔芯片,内存只有2MB,但它可以在一个单独的窗口中显示彩色运动视频。此外,它还有一个可以同时运行BTRON OS和MS-DOS的双引导系统。
当日本政府宣布将在日本学校安装BTRON PC时,美国政府表示反对。它称日本的举措是“实际的和潜在的市场干预”,并威胁要对其实施制裁。依赖美国出口市场的日本人很快放弃了这一计划。美国政府后来撤回了威胁,但损害已经造成。几乎所有参与TRON相关活动的日本公司都取消了他们的项目。
然而,ITRON幸存了下来,今天它为数以百万计的日本小玩意儿、家用电器、汽车电子产品、机器人甚至卫星提供动力。ITRON在中国的工厂自动化系统中也得到了广泛的应用。业内人士声称,它是日本和美国嵌入式芯片的头号操作系统。
今年早些时候,总部设在美国的Mentor Graphics嵌入式系统部门Accelerated Technology被任命为Tron协会的北美联络处。但Itron能在Linux及其实时版本RTLinux日益流行的情况下生存下来吗?
致力于开发Tron多语言环境的Steven Searle认为,与Linux的实时版本相比,Itron有几个优势。“Tron是RTOS;Linux不是,”Searle告诉LinuxInsider,并补充说Itron占用的空间更小,实时性能更好。
“RTLinux在毫秒内切换任务,而ITRON在微秒内切换任务,”他说。“RTLinux的占用空间是以兆字节来衡量的;ITRON是以千字节来衡量的。”
最近的发展表明,Itron和Linux正在找到折衷的立场。T-Engine论坛今年早些时候与Linux开发商MontaVista结成联盟,旨在将TRON的实时操作系统、安全架构(ETron)、中间件模块和MontaVista Linux纳入其中,在CPU层面实现嵌入式系统标准化。
MontaVista实际上正在帮助创建名为T-Linux的Tron的非本机内核扩展-一个用于运行中间件的环境。T-Engine和Linux将构成开发包括eTron芯片在内的应用软件的基础,eTron芯片是一种加密设备,可在无线网络和互联网上提供安全的数据传输。
MontaVista的战略和布道部主任Bill Weinberg告诉LinuxInsider:“T-Engine提供了几个好处,其中包括CPU架构迁移的新选择和更灵活的商业许可条款,因为T-Engine不受软件专利的约束。”
温伯格说:“在未来的某个时候,T-Linux架构旨在支持在T-Engine上执行遗留的ITRON代码,以及在本地Linux部分执行本地Linux代码。”
Tron和Linux之间的这种联盟可能会给专有嵌入式软件的供应商带来更大的压力。专有软件价格昂贵-供应商通常对运行该软件的每个微处理器收取版税-许可条款往往是限制性的。此外,几乎所有消费电子行业的巨头都在围绕开源解决方案团结起来。
9月下旬,微软加入了T-Engine论坛,令业界感到意外。微软打算与论坛合作,为T-Kernel和Windows CE可以在T-Engine硬件参考平台上共存的环境建立规范。
微软将继续开发自己的操作系统,但该公司希望T-Engine开发人员能被Windows CE的用户界面所吸引。该公司将在12月的东京TronShow上展示联合努力得出的原型。
微软决定加入T-Engine论坛并不是没有讽刺意味。该公司是1989年美国政府对Tron项目采取行动的主要受益者。微软驻东京的亚洲政府事务主管汤姆·罗伯逊(Tom Robertson)曾是美国贸易代表办公室的官员,该办公室曾向日本政府发出威胁。
请登录以发布或回复评论。新用户创建免费帐户。